Annotation: This chapter explores the tenant that understanding how to include people of different cultures into American business is the key that supports innovation, collaboration and productivity. The challenge is a shift in our comfort in a homogeneous work culture to a work culture that embraces and manages diversity. This type of transformational change cannot be mandated but must be led from the people in the organization seeking to embody the organization’s vision. This usually requires “a change in the hearts and minds of men.” It requires a change in attitudes, values and behavior. Bunker explores male group culture, female group culture, mixed group culture and the role executive appreciation and appreciative inquiry play in creating healthy organizations.
